Credit: @decomprosed “This album has been almost a year in the making. Through many different permutations and hours upon hours of late-night obsession over split seconds of waveforms, I now proudly present the debut self-titled Soft Teeth EP. The music is a mixture of recordings from old projects of mine and new experiments. Industrial, noise, ambient/drone, fuzzed out lo-fi dirge rock. It's available for free streaming and pay-what-you-want download from SoundCloud and Bandcamp. You can enter $0 on the download page, but a few dollars always help and would be much appreciated. Mostly, I just want people to hear the first recording I've ever been completely proud of and happy with. Share the link, tag a friend, and please enjoy the moldy fruits of my painful labor. Backed into a corn field on the SD border for the night (with owners consent), our first night totally boondocked in months. We resolved to not sleep in one more Walmart, Planet Fitness, (this week I get to play "personal trainer" again... all body weight exercises, ow!) or truck stop for the rest of the week. We've gone hard the past few months trying to sell and grind and drive hard to get places and we finally have just enough cash to take a week off hustling and still put fuel in Jolene to get through SD and WY. We plan on seeing Wall Drug, the Black Hills and the Badlands. And whatever else my odd attractions app suggests. Genny works, we are super stocked on food and have lots of catching up to do crafting costumes for Wasteland, reading, enjoying nature, and launching our oddities label side project (debuting in the next day or two!). Also reconnecting to one another and unplugging from all the light pollution, and refilling our mental batteries from months of constant contact (introverts unite). Tonight, listening to cows lowing and cicadas singing, I am so at peace it's almost crazy.
